Speed Calculator

Adjust the options below to see how much broadband speed your household needs.

2
18

HD uses ~5 Mbps per person. 4K uses ~25 Mbps.

Each person on calls needs around 10 Mbps.

Competitive gaming needs low latency as much as raw speed.

Cameras, thermostats, speakers and similar devices each use a few Mbps.

A note on broadband providers. Ofcom data shows what's available. Not which provider to pick. Actual speeds depend on your line, your router, and your provider. Check BT, Sky, Virgin Media, and local FTTP operators. Compare deals at broadbandcompareuk.com or uSwitch. Contract lengths vary. 18 months is standard. Some offer 12. Ask about setup fees. They range from free to £50+. Run a speed test after installation. If speeds don't match what you're paying for, complain.

A data profile is a starting point. Visit CV23 0HN before making decisions. Drive the commute at peak time. Walk to the local shops. Check mobile signal inside a property, not just outside. Look at the street on Google Maps and in person. They often tell different stories.
